Velva A. (McDonald) Spencer

Velva A. (McDonald) Spencer, 52, passed away on July 2, 2008 after a courageous battle with cancer.

Born September 3, 1955 in Clinton, Massachusetts she has resided in Stow, Ohio for the last 16 years. She graduated from Atlantic Union College of Nursing, and...
